Integrally formed single piece light emitting diode light wire
First Claim
1. An integrally-formed light wire, comprising:
- a first bus element formed from a conductive material adapted to distribute power from a power source;
a second bus element formed from a conductive material adapted to distribute power from the power source;
a third bus element formed from a conductive material adapted to distribute a control signal;
a plurality of light emitting diode (LED) modules, each of said plurality of LED modules comprising a microcontroller and at least one LED, wherein said microcontroller and said at least one LED are packaged together in each of said plurality of LED modules, each LED module being electrically coupled to the first, second, and third bus elements to draw power from the first and second bus elements and to receive a control signal from the third bus element; and
a continuous unitary encapsulant completely and continuously encapsulating said first, second, and third bus elements, and said plurality of LED modules, including said respective microcontrollers, and wherein said first, second, and third bus elements, and said plurality of LED modules, including said respective microcontrollers, are encased within the encapsulant.

Abstract
A flexible, integrally formed single piece light emitting diode (LED) light wire that provides a smooth, uniform lighting effect from all directions of the LED light wire. The integrally formed single piece LED light wire contains a conductive base comprising first and second bus elements formed from a conductive material. The bus elements distribute power from a power source to LEDs that are mounted on the first and second bus elements so that it draws power from and adds mechanical stability to the first and second bus elements. The flexible, integrally formed single piece LED light wire is assembled so that the first and second bus elements are connected to each other prior to the LED being mounted and such integrally formed single piece LED light wire is formed without a substrate.
